YG51 RST is a 2001 Toyota RAV4 in Silver with a 1,998c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 13 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 76.9%.
Across all 2001 Toyota RAV4 models, the average MOT pass rate is 77.4% with a typical mileage of 84,553 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Toyota RAV4 f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 26,391 recorded failures. If you're considering buying YG51 RST,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Toyota RAV4 typically stays on UK roads for around 32 years. At 25 years old, this Toyota RAV4 is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
